Safety Cabinets for Flammables
Protect workers, reduce fire risks, and improve productivity by storing flammable fuels and chemicals in code-compliant flammable storage safety cabinets. Designed to meet OSHA and NFPA standards, Sure-Grip® EX cabinets are constructed of sturdy 18-gauge (1-mm) thick double-wall, welded steel with 1-1/2 inch (38-mm) of insulating air space for fire resistance. High-performance, self-latching doors on flammable storage cabinets close easily and securely for maximum protection under fire conditions. Fail-safe closing mechanism ensures three-point stainless steel bullet latching system works every time. Manual-close door(s) opens to a full 180 degrees and self-latches when pushed closed. Self-close door(s) shuts and latches automatically when a fusible link melts at 165°F (74ºC) under fire conditions. Unique, concealed self-closing mechanism offers obstruction-free access to contents.

All fire-resistant safety cabinets by Justrite meet fire codes and safety regulations.To help protect your people and facility from a potential fire, Justrite safety cabinets are engineered to safely contain flammable fuels, solvents, and chemicals. They serve several critical functions:
- Keep dangerous liquids safely organized and segregated
- Ensure safe evacuation time in the event of a fire
- Comply with federal OSHA regulations and the National Fire Protection Association (NFPA)
- Increase maximum allowable quantities of flammable and combustible liquids in control areas
- Improve efficiency by locating materials near point-of-use
- Identify and warn of flammable contents
- Improve security of hazardous chemicals with locking mechanism
AMENDMENT TO THE FIRE CODE IMPLEMENTATION OF SS 532:2016 – SINGAPORE STANDARD FOR CODE OF PRACTICE FOR THE STORAGE OF FLAMMABLE LIQUIDS The SS 532:2016 –
Singapore Standard for “Code of practice for the storage of flammable liquids” was officially launched by SDO@SCIC1 on 26 Feb 2016.
2. This revised standard sets out requirements and recommendations for the safe storage and handling of flammable liquids, as classified in the United Nations “Globally Harmonized System (GHS) of Classifications and Labelling of Chemicals”. In addition, the standard also covers liquids of flash point up to 150 0C. In the update of SS 532, changes were made to the sections on minor storage and safety cabinets, package storage and handling, storage in tanks, piping and tank auxiliaries, operations and firefighting facilities.
